How Much dose it cost?
Its absolutely FREE to register on the site. We only charge you
a small fee but only when you have had a quote accepted by a client
and you request their contact details.
We charge you £5.00 for quotes up to a value of £100
plus £5.00 for each £50 quoted for quotes more than
£100.
You can also pay for optional email alerts. MyFitter will send an
email to you when a client places a job on the site within the post
code area you selected. These cost £5.00 per alert and are
valid for 30 days from the date of purchase.

How do I pay?
All payments are made through PayPal and are therefore secure.
MyFitter operates a credit system, 10 Credits will cost you £50.
Credits are sold in advance in batches of 10 and deducted from your
balance when you request the contact details of a customer who has
accepted your quote.
For example if you have quoted £250 for a job and a customer
accepts that quote then 4 credits will be deducted from your balance
when you request their contact details.
Email alerts are paid for at the time of purchase.

the feedback system work?
At MyFitter we only allow clients to leave feedback who have had work
carried out from a job which they posted on the site for tender and
then accepted a genuine quote from a fitter registered on the site.
The feedback system works in two ways:
- It enables new clients to check what previous clients have said
about a Fitter they have used.
- It encourages the Fitters to maintain their high standards in
order to get work on a continuing basis by rewarding good fitters
and punishing bad ones.
You have a strong incentive to do your best and get great feedback,
which increases your chances of getting more work, and getting more
good feedback.
